Brochure - AGOA performance and country profile of Malawi [updated 2023]

Publication Date
14 October 2021
Download

An overview of Malawi's participation and utilisation of AGOA preferences since the year 2000, including relevant trade data and country-specific sector-focus.  Includes profile of US exports to Malawi.

Double-sided A4 brochure. For printing, set 'fit to page'. 

Including trade data to end 2022

Malawi's AGOA exports under pressure

Malawi's exports to the US through the African Growth and Opportunity Act (AGOA) have fallen for the last two years and government has said it will jack up its actions to improve the situation. Malawi reaped US$44.4m in 2008 as compared to US$50.8m it realised in 2007 and the country has so far amassed US$9.7m in exports in the first quarter of the year projecting a decline by 5% according to trade statistics.
